How can you tell the dorsal side from the ventral side of the earthworm?

1. Examine your earthworm and determine the dorsal and ventral sides. The ventral side appears flatter than the other side of the worm. The dorsal side is the worm’s rounded top.

Which end of a nightcrawler is the head?

The head of a worm is always located on the end closest to the swollen band, called the clitellum, that encircles the animal. If an earthworm is split in two, it will not become two new worms. The head of the worm may survive and regenerate its tail if the animal is cut behind the clitellum.

Are Worms considered bugs?

No, worms are not insects. Insects belong to a large grouping of animals with jointed exoskeletons, called arthropods (meaning jointed foot). The earthworm belongs to a different grouping, the segmented worms or annelids.
